What Causes Condensation?
Condensation occurs when warm, damp air enters contact with a cooler surface, causing the transformation of vapor into liquid water. Several elements contribute to this typical event:

- Temperature Differences: The most significant element is the temperature differential between the indoor air (which can hold more moisture) and the cooler window surfaces.
- Humidity Levels: High levels of indoor humidity, often from cooking, bathing, and even plants, can elevate moisture in the air.
- Insulation Quality: Poorly insulated windows or frames can cause unequal temperatures, making them susceptible to condensation.
- Air Circulation: Stagnant air near windows prevents moisture from dispersing.
- Climate condition: External temperature levels affect indoor conditions; throughout winter, cold air outside triggers a significant drop in window temperature levels.

FREQUENTLY ASKED QUESTION: Addressing Common Concerns about Window Condensation
Q1: What is the perfect humidity level inside?
A: Ideally, indoor humidity ought to be preserved at 30-50% to avoid Condensation In Windows (Intensedebate.com) and promote overall comfort.
Q2: Is condensation on the inside of windows even worse than on the exterior?
A: Yes, condensation inside indicates high indoor humidity, which may cause mold development and structural damage. Outdoors condensation normally isn't a concern.
Q3: How can I tell if my windows are badly insulated?
A: Signs consist of noticeable drafts, condensation accumulation, and increased energy costs during heating months.
Q4: Can I fix condensation concerns without changing my windows?
A: Yes, numerous concerns can be alleviated through enhanced humidity control, insulation, and air flow.
Q5: Are there any DIY solutions for avoiding window condensation?
A: Simple techniques such as using dehumidifiers, guaranteeing correct ventilation, and applying weather condition stripping can be effective.
